TOPICS FOR DISCUSSION <br />2.01: Alcoholic Beverages in City Parks <br />Police Chief Katers reviewed the staff report. <br />Parks and Assistant Public Works Superintendent Riverblood provided additional information on <br />the special event permit, which is currently approved administratively. He explained that the <br />special event permit that would be proposed to come before the Council would be larger events, <br />while the smaller events would continue to be reviewed administratively. <br />Mayor Strommen asked for input on the trend in surrounding communities on this issue. <br />Police Chief Katers stated that some cities simply ban alcohol in parks, which is easy to enforce, <br />and some cities limit the amount of alcohol, but noted that process is very lengthy and specific. <br />City Council Work Session / May 10, 2016 <br />Page 1 of 6 <br />
